Mar. 8th, 2006 02:12 pmAndrew W. Galvin died Monday at age 85. He's the person who came up with the idea for the glass "flame" atop the downtown Milwaukee building formerly owned by the Wisconsin Gas Company. The flame is internally lighted, red, blue, or yellow, to indicate the forecast weather. Part of the charm of this local landmark is that no one can remember the color code, other than "I'm pretty sure that whatever blue means, it isn't cold, even though you'd think it would mean cold."
